Johnson Roussety is the current Chief Commissioner of Rodrigues in Mauritius.
He studied up to HSC at the Rodrigues College in Port Mathurin from 1987 to 1993.
He ranked first in his HSC cohort in Rodrigues and was a laureate winning a four-year university scholarship from France's government.
He attended the University de la Reunion, where he completed a DEUG in science economics from 1994 to 1996.
In 1997 he was awarded a degree in econometrics from the University of the Mediterranean - Aix - Marseille 2.
